Bob and Alice Frye TCU Honors College Academic Scholarship
The Bob and Alice Frye TCU Honors College Academic Scholarship benefits active students, in good standing of the John V. Roach Honors College with demonstrated financial need. Students must be rising sophomore, junior or senior who clearly demonstrate familiarity with the nature of the John V. Roach Honors College. Need-based scholarships require completion of the FAFSA (https://studentaid.gov) or TASFA in order to determine eligibility. Scholarship evaluation begins prior to the FAFSA and TASFA deadlines of May 1st for returning students. Applicants are encouraged to complete the FAFSA or TASFA before the scholarship deadline.
